Why 1950s and 60s Diablo Valley ranch homes need different chimney care
Concord and the surrounding Diablo Valley core grew fast around the Naval Weapons Station in the postwar decades, and much of that growth still stands as low-slope ranch homes with original masonry chimneys. Here is what wears on a chimney that old.

Drive through central Concord, Pleasant Hill or the older sections of Walnut Creek and a lot of what you see is postwar ranch-style construction — single-story, low-slope roofs, built quickly and in volume during the boom years around the Naval Weapons Station and, later, the arrival of BART. A meaningful share of those homes still have their original masonry chimney, now sixty to seventy years old, and a chimney that age does not fail the way a twenty-year-old one does.
Original masonry, decades past its design life
Most masonry construction from the 1950s and 60s was not built with a specific service lifespan in mind the way modern materials are engineered and rated today. Mortar mixes, flashing materials and even brick quality varied more than they do now, and a chimney that has stood for six or seven decades has been through that many cycles of Concord’s hot, dry summers and its wet winters without any of the moisture-barrier improvements that came later. The result is not that these chimneys are inherently unsafe — many are structurally sound — but that the margin for a small problem to stay small is thinner than it is on newer construction.
The low-slope roof problem
Ranch-style construction favored wide, low-pitched rooflines, which look clean but create a specific water-management challenge at the chimney. A steep roof sheds water fast and gives flashing less time to be tested by standing or slow-draining water; a low-slope roof does the opposite. Flashing on a ranch-home chimney often has to work harder, for longer, against water that is not draining away quickly — which means a flashing seal that would hold up fine on a steeper roof elsewhere can fail sooner here.
Why heat matters as much as age
A chimney’s crown — the sloped cap across the very top of the stack — is the most exposed surface on the entire structure, and in Diablo Valley that means months of direct exposure to temperatures reliably above 90°F. Older crowns, especially ones that were never resealed after their original installation, develop hairline cracks from decades of that expansion-and-contraction cycling, independent of any rain damage at all. By the time the rainy season arrives, a crown that has quietly cracked over dozens of hot summers is already primed to let water in on the first real storm.
Factory-built additions on an older masonry base
It is also common on these properties to find a factory-built metal chimney serving a fireplace insert or a later appliance addition, installed alongside — or occasionally instead of — the original masonry. A metal chimney has a different failure profile entirely: rather than crown cracking and mortar erosion, the concerns are corrosion, clearance to combustibles, and the condition of the spark-arrestor cap at the top, which sees the same Diablo-wind ember exposure every other chimney in the area does. Knowing which type is actually on the roof — masonry, factory-built, or both — changes what an inspection needs to check.
What this means for a service visit
On a chimney this old, we do not assume the visible symptom is the whole story. A sweep or inspection on a genuinely original 1950s or 60s chimney gets a closer look at crown condition specifically, because heat-cycling damage this far along does not always show as an obvious crack from the ground. On a property where the roofline is low-slope, flashing gets the same attention. And where a factory-built chimney is present, the check shifts to corrosion and cap condition rather than masonry.
The upside of a chimney this age
None of this is a reason to assume an older Diablo Valley chimney needs immediate, expensive work. Plenty of these structures are sound, well within their functional life, and need nothing more than the same annual sweep and periodic inspection any chimney benefits from. The point is narrower: a sixty-year-old chimney’s problems, when they do show up, tend to be further along than a younger chimney’s would be at the same visible symptom, simply because there has been more time for something small to become something worth addressing. Catching it at the crown-crack stage, rather than after a ceiling stain appears, is the difference between a modest repair and a much larger one.
